Snowdon top to bottom as a second step is an option Killington doesn't do to date. Usually the cold snaps are shorter in duration and more altitude dependent than they were in mid November his year, so in most years they work their way down GN as temps permit. In a prolonged cold snap like this year was, they certainly could open Snowdon top to bottom sooner. One problem with Snowdon (year round) is the lack of a top to bottom blue boulevard - Middle Chute is the only blue way down, and it's a narrow side cut with lift towers.DrJeff wrote:
Killington has an advantage at getting open 1st with the Northridge/stairs set up.
After that, their trail scheme in what gets rolled out next frankly puts them at a disadvantage with with the quantity of snow they need to blow if they want to go to the base down through the Canyon area (shortest distance) and/or the distance of basically connectors vs actual distinct trails to get to the base.
The great quantity of advanced terrain that K has that makes it appealing for the majority of the season for so many, is a competitive disadvantage when it comes to early season roll outs if one honestly thinks about it.....

This is totally true. While we had 1400 folks show up to ski on Thanksgiving Thursday and even more on Black Friday the early season numbers don't justify blowing snow at any cost. They need to have the resort ready for the holiday periods when we get 10,000 or more skiers on our slopes. Blowing enough snow to attract an extra 100 or 200 skiers while risking losing it all to typical early season melt event is not a smart business decision. Comparing the amount of terrain that was open this Thanksgiving to previous non World Cup years we are right were we normally are.throbster wrote:The town of Killington, the Rutland region, and the entire state of Vermont benefits from events like this.
